Why in News?
India is set to complete the Shahpur Kandi Dam on the Ravi River . The project is crucial for fully utilising India’s share of water under the Indus Waters Treaty.

Key Highlights of the project:
Location:
- On Ravi River in Punjab (Pathankot district)
Project Type:
- Major national irrigation and hydropower project
Objective:
- Ensure maximum utilisation of India’s allocated waters
- Prevent unused water flowing into Pakistan
Indus Water Treaty
- Signed between India and Pakistan
- Brokered by the World Bank
River Allocation:
- Eastern Rivers → Ravi, Beas, Sutlej → Allocated to India
- Western Rivers → Indus, Jhelum, Chenab → Allocated to Pakistan
